Mastering Volvo ECUs with Simulation
In the realm of heavy duty vehicle diagnostics, a powerful tool emerges: the Volvo ECU simulator. This cutting-edge software mirrors the complex functionalities of a Volvo Electronic Control Unit (ECU), providing technicians an invaluable platform for troubleshooting and testing. By mimicking real-world scenarios, technicians can identify electrical faults, test sensor outputs, and validate the operation of various vehicle systems without dismantling the actual ECU.
- Moreover, the Volvo ECU simulator enables technicians to execute advanced diagnostics involving communication protocols and data analysis. It facilitates a comprehensive understanding of the intricate workings of the Volvo vehicle's electronic systems, ultimately leading to more effective repairs.

Repairing Volvo Trucks with ECU Simulation
When encountering issues with a Volvo truck, it's crucial to pinpoint the source of the malfunction. Traditional diagnostic methods can be time-consuming and occasionally ineffective. ECU simulation offers a powerful solution to accelerate the resolution process. By emulating the Electronic Control Unit's (ECU) behavior, technicians can pinpoint specific components or systems causing the issue. This approach provides a detailed understanding of the truck's performance, allowing for precise adjustment.
- Electronic Module simulation can be used to test various components in isolation.
- Live data monitoring provides valuable insights into the truck's operation.
- Simulation Programs allow technicians to modify ECU parameters and analyze the effects.
Through precise recreation, technicians can efficiently diagnose faults, reducing downtime and repair costs. ECU simulation has emerged as a valuable asset in the modern Volvo truck repair facility, enabling faster, more accurate problem-solving.
